Score 93/100 · Drink 2014-2025, Joe Czerwinski, Wine Advocate, Aug 2018
The 2008 Basket Press Shiraz comes from a vintage noted for a brutal heat wave during the harvest, yet it shows no raisining or dried fruit. It's still rich and full-bodied, with super ripe blackberry flavors and a bit of jamminess, then finishes dry and tannic. That dry edge will always be there, so there's no reason to defer gratification but also no rush to drink up.

Score 17/20 · Drink 2014-2020, Jancis Robinson MW, May 2016
Warm and salty nose – this reminds me of Simon Loftus's seminal journey round the Barossa. Still the slate fermenters here! Masses of character. And only a tad medicinal… Still a very chewy end even though it's eight years old! An Australian wine institution? Will it ever really have enough fruit in the middle? (JR)
